@oclif/plugin-plugins
Version:
plugins plugin for oclif
24 lines (23 loc) • 619 B
TypeScript
import { Command, Interfaces } from '@oclif/core';
import Plugins from '../../plugins';
type JitPlugin = {
name: string;
version: string;
type: string;
};
type PluginsJson = Array<Interfaces.Plugin | JitPlugin>;
export default class PluginsIndex extends Command {
static enableJsonFlag: boolean;
static flags: {
core: Interfaces.BooleanFlag<boolean>;
};
static description: string;
static examples: string[];
plugins: Plugins;
run(): Promise<PluginsJson>;
private display;
private displayJitPlugins;
private createTree;
private formatPlugin;
}
export {};